Both chips are built on the same 8nm process and share the same core compute architecture \u2014 the differences are concentrated in packaging, memory ceiling, and expansion I\/O.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-89361fd elementor-widget elementor-widget-text-editor\" data-id=\"89361fd\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<table><thead><tr><th>Parameter<\/th><th>RK3588<br \/><small>(ieeker YKR-RK3588)<\/small><\/th><th>RK3588S<br \/><small>(ieeker YKR-3588S)<\/small><\/th><\/tr><\/thead><tbody><tr><td><strong>CPU<\/strong><\/td><td colspan=\"2\"><strong>Identical:<\/strong>\u00a04\u00d7 Cortex-A76 @ 2.4GHz + 4\u00d7 Cortex-A55 @ 1.8GHz<\/td><\/tr><tr><td><strong>GPU<\/strong><\/td><td colspan=\"2\"><strong>Identical:<\/strong>\u00a0Mali-G610 MP4, OpenGL ES 3.2, Vulkan 1.2<\/td><\/tr><tr><td><strong>\u041d\u041f\u0423<\/strong><\/td><td colspan=\"2\"><strong>Identical:<\/strong>\u00a06 TOPS (RKNN, 3-core architecture)<\/td><\/tr><tr><td><strong>Process node<\/strong><\/td><td colspan=\"2\"><strong>Identical:<\/strong>\u00a08 \u043d\u043c<\/td><\/tr><tr><td><strong>Package size<\/strong><\/td><td>Larger BGA (more balls\/pins)<\/td><td><strong>17\u00d717mm<\/strong>\u00a0\u2014 compact<\/td><\/tr><tr><td><strong>\u041f\u0430\u043c\u044f\u0442\u044c<\/strong><\/td><td><strong>\u0414\u043e 32 \u0413\u0411<\/strong>, LPDDR4\/4X\/5<\/td><td>Up to 16GB, LPDDR4\/4X only<\/td><\/tr><tr><td><strong>PCIe<\/strong><\/td><td><strong>PCIe 3.0 \u00d7 2<\/strong>\u00a0(independent lanes)<\/td><td>No independent PCIe expansion<\/td><\/tr><tr><td><strong>SATA<\/strong><\/td><td><strong>SATA III<\/strong><\/td><td>Reduced \/ none on most boards<\/td><\/tr><tr><td><strong>USB<\/strong><\/td><td><strong>More Type-C\/USB 3.1 ports<\/strong><\/td><td>Reduced Type-C count<\/td><\/tr><tr><td><strong>Ethernet<\/strong><\/td><td><strong>Dual 2.5GbE<\/strong><\/td><td>Reduced Ethernet port count<\/td><\/tr><tr><td><strong>MIPI CSI (camera)<\/strong><\/td><td><strong>More lanes<\/strong>\u00a0(multi-camera capable)<\/td><td>Fewer CSI lanes<\/td><\/tr><tr><td><strong>Display outputs<\/strong><\/td><td><strong>Up to 4 independent<\/strong><\/td><td>Up to 4 independent (same engine, fewer physical outputs typical)<\/td><\/tr><tr><td><strong>Video decode\/encode<\/strong><\/td><td colspan=\"2\"><strong>Identical:<\/strong>\u00a08K@60fps decode, 8K@30fps encode<\/td><\/tr><tr><td><strong>Typical use case<\/strong><\/td><td>NVR, multi-camera vision, storage-heavy AI box<\/td><td>All-in-one tablet, signage player, compact kiosk<\/td><\/tr><\/tbody><\/table>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-13c0de3 elementor-widget elementor-widget-text-editor\" data-id=\"13c0de3\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>As one detailed technical comparison summarizes:\u00a0<a href=\"https:\/\/rockchips.net\/rk3588-vs-rk3588s-in-depth-technical-comparison\/\" target=\"_blank\" rel=\"noopener noreferrer\">RK3588 supports both LPDDR4\/4X and LPDDR5 up to 32GB while RK3588S is limited to LPDDR4\/4X with a 16GB ceiling, and RK3588 provides more flexible NVMe storage options through its expanded PCIe implementation.<\/a>\u00a0The video encode\/decode engines themselves remain consistent across both variants, so multimedia-heavy applications see no meaningful difference there.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-6a91b11 elementor-widget elementor-widget-heading\" data-id=\"6a91b11\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">Why \"RK3588S\" Sounds Like a Downgrade But Mostly Isn't<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-e21fb90 elementor-widget elementor-widget-text-editor\" data-id=\"e21fb90\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>The naming convention is the root of most\u00a0<strong>RK3588 vs RK3588S<\/strong>\u00a0confusion. In consumer electronics, an &#8220;S&#8221; suffix usually implies a cut-down, cheaper, slower variant \u2014 think of how phone naming sometimes works. Rockchip&#8217;s &#8220;S&#8221; doesn&#8217;t follow that pattern in the way buyers expect.<\/p><p>Both chips run the identical CPU configuration \u2014 4 Cortex-A76 performance cores at 2.4GHz plus 4 Cortex-A55 efficiency cores at 1.8GHz \u2014 the same Mali-G610 MP4 GPU, and the same 6 TOPS NPU built from three independent cores. As one industrial comparison puts it plainly:\u00a0<a href=\"https:\/\/www.indurock.com\/rk3588-vs-rk3588s-key-differences-performance-benchmarks-and-buying-guide\/\" target=\"_blank\" rel=\"noopener noreferrer\">the primary distinction is market positioning \u2014 RK3588 targets premium I\/O-heavy industrial applications while RK3588S focuses on cost efficiency and streamlined connectivity for power-efficient deployments.<\/a>\u00a0If your workload is CPU, GPU, or NPU bound, you will see essentially no difference running it on RK3588S versus RK3588.<\/p><p>Where the difference becomes real is the package itself: RK3588S uses a significantly smaller 17\u00d717mm BGA package versus RK3588&#8217;s larger footprint with more solder balls \u2014 because RK3588S genuinely has fewer pins, reflecting the removed PCIe lanes, reduced SATA, and lower memory bus width. This is a packaging and I\/O engineering trade-off, not a performance compromise. Rockchip designed RK3588S specifically to let manufacturers build compact, single-board &#8220;all-in-one&#8221; devices \u2014 tablets, signage players, compact industrial panels \u2014 without paying for I\/O capacity those products don&#8217;t use.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-dbeb8fa elementor-widget elementor-widget-heading\" data-id=\"dbeb8fa\" data-element_type=\"widget\" data-widget_type=\"heading.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t<h2 class=\"elementor-heading-title elementor-size-default\">From the Factory Floor: A Customer Who Almost Over-Bought on RK3588 vs RK3588S<\/h2>\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-3b30d8f elementor-widget elementor-widget-text-editor\" data-id=\"3b30d8f\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>About seven months ago, a digital signage integrator in the UAE contacted us about building a fleet of 11-inch interactive kiosks for shopping mall directories \u2014 single touchscreen display, a single camera for basic occupancy sensing, Wi-Fi connectivity, and a content management app running locally with periodic cloud sync. <\/h3><\/span>\n\t\t\t\t\t\t\t<span class='e-n-accordion-item-title-icon'>\n\t\t\t<span class='e-opened' ><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-minus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h384c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t\t<span class='e-closed'><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-plus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H272V64c0-17.67-14.33-32-32-32h-32c-17.67 0-32 14.33-32 32v144H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h144v144c0 17.67 14.33 32 32 32h32c17.67 0 32-14.33 32-32V304h144c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t<\/span>\n\n\t\t\t\t\t\t<\/summary>\n\t\t\t\t<div role=\"region\" aria-labelledby=\"e-n-accordion-item-4800\" class=\"elementor-element elementor-element-8e3b9ff e-con-full e-flex e-con e-child\" data-id=\"8e3b9ff\" data-element_type=\"container\" data-settings=\"{&quot;jet_parallax_layout_list&quot;:[]}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-5cd7510 elementor-widget elementor-widget-text-editor\" data-id=\"5cd7510\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Not meaningfully. Both chips use the identical 4\u00d7Cortex-A76 + 4\u00d7Cortex-A55 CPU configuration, the same Mali-G610 MP4 GPU, and the same 6 TOPS NPU. In practice, RK3588 typically offers slightly higher sustained clock speeds and more thermal headroom in larger board designs, giving a small edge in heavy multitasking \u2014 but for the vast majority of applications, RK3588S delivers performance indistinguishable from RK3588.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/details>\n\t\t\t\t\t\t<details id=\"e-n-accordion-item-4801\" class=\"e-n-accordion-item\" >\n\t\t\t\t<summary class=\"e-n-accordion-item-title\" data-accordion-index=\"2\" tabindex=\"-1\" aria-expanded=\"false\" aria-controls=\"e-n-accordion-item-4801\" >\n\t\t\t\t\t<span class='e-n-accordion-item-title-header'><h3 class=\"e-n-accordion-item-title-text\"> Can I use RK3588S for AI inference and NPU workloads? <\/h3><\/span>\n\t\t\t\t\t\t\t<span class='e-n-accordion-item-title-icon'>\n\t\t\t<span class='e-opened' ><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-minus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h384c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t\t<span class='e-closed'><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-plus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H272V64c0-17.67-14.33-32-32-32h-32c-17.67 0-32 14.33-32 32v144H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h144v144c0 17.67 14.33 32 32 32h32c17.67 0 32-14.33 32-32V304h144c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t<\/span>\n\n\t\t\t\t\t\t<\/summary>\n\t\t\t\t<div role=\"region\" aria-labelledby=\"e-n-accordion-item-4801\" class=\"elementor-element elementor-element-80408c6 e-con-full e-flex e-con e-child\" data-id=\"80408c6\" data-element_type=\"container\" data-settings=\"{&quot;jet_parallax_layout_list&quot;:[]}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-7694ffc elementor-widget elementor-widget-text-editor\" data-id=\"7694ffc\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Yes. The NPU is identical between RK3588 and RK3588S \u2014 the same 6 TOPS, 3-core RKNN architecture, using the same RKNN-Toolkit2 conversion workflow. A YOLOv5s or ResNet model quantized and benchmarked on RK3588 will perform identically on RK3588S. The only scenario where this changes is if your AI pipeline requires loading very large models that exceed RK3588S&#8217;s 16GB memory ceiling, or storing a large local model zoo on NVMe storage that RK3588S doesn&#8217;t support.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/details>\n\t\t\t\t\t\t<details id=\"e-n-accordion-item-4802\" class=\"e-n-accordion-item\" >\n\t\t\t\t<summary class=\"e-n-accordion-item-title\" data-accordion-index=\"3\" tabindex=\"-1\" aria-expanded=\"false\" aria-controls=\"e-n-accordion-item-4802\" >\n\t\t\t\t\t<span class='e-n-accordion-item-title-header'><h3 class=\"e-n-accordion-item-title-text\"> What does the \"S\" in RK3588S stand for? <\/h3><\/span>\n\t\t\t\t\t\t\t<span class='e-n-accordion-item-title-icon'>\n\t\t\t<span class='e-opened' ><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-minus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h384c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t\t<span class='e-closed'><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-plus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H272V64c0-17.67-14.33-32-32-32h-32c-17.67 0-32 14.33-32 32v144H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h144v144c0 17.67 14.33 32 32 32h32c17.67 0 32-14.33 32-32V304h144c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t<\/span>\n\n\t\t\t\t\t\t<\/summary>\n\t\t\t\t<div role=\"region\" aria-labelledby=\"e-n-accordion-item-4802\" class=\"elementor-element elementor-element-3bab932 e-con-full e-flex e-con e-child\" data-id=\"3bab932\" data-element_type=\"container\" data-settings=\"{&quot;jet_parallax_layout_list&quot;:[]}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-90aa230 elementor-widget elementor-widget-text-editor\" data-id=\"90aa230\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Rockchip doesn&#8217;t publish an official expansion of the &#8220;S&#8221; suffix, but in practice across Rockchip&#8217;s product naming it denotes a smaller-package, cost-optimized, reduced-I\/O variant of the parent chip \u2014 the same naming pattern appears elsewhere in Rockchip&#8217;s lineup. It does not indicate a &#8220;Special edition&#8221; or performance upgrade, which is a common point of confusion for first-time buyers.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/details>\n\t\t\t\t\t\t<details id=\"e-n-accordion-item-4803\" class=\"e-n-accordion-item\" >\n\t\t\t\t<summary class=\"e-n-accordion-item-title\" data-accordion-index=\"4\" tabindex=\"-1\" aria-expanded=\"false\" aria-controls=\"e-n-accordion-item-4803\" >\n\t\t\t\t\t<span class='e-n-accordion-item-title-header'><h3 class=\"e-n-accordion-item-title-text\"> Does RK3588S support 8K video like RK3588? <\/h3><\/span>\n\t\t\t\t\t\t\t<span class='e-n-accordion-item-title-icon'>\n\t\t\t<span class='e-opened' ><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-minus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h384c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t\t<span class='e-closed'><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-plus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H272V64c0-17.67-14.33-32-32-32h-32c-17.67 0-32 14.33-32 32v144H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h144v144c0 17.67 14.33 32 32 32h32c17.67 0 32-14.33 32-32V304h144c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t<\/span>\n\n\t\t\t\t\t\t<\/summary>\n\t\t\t\t<div role=\"region\" aria-labelledby=\"e-n-accordion-item-4803\" class=\"elementor-element elementor-element-f4576c0 e-con-full e-flex e-con e-child\" data-id=\"f4576c0\" data-element_type=\"container\" data-settings=\"{&quot;jet_parallax_layout_list&quot;:[]}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-6733d6e elementor-widget elementor-widget-text-editor\" data-id=\"6733d6e\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Yes. Both chips share the same video decode\/encode engines \u2014 8K@60fps decode and 8K@30fps encode are available on both RK3588 and RK3588S. Multimedia codec capability is one of the areas where the two chips are functionally identical; the difference shows up in how many physical display\/camera connectors a given board exposes, not in the underlying SoC capability.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/details>\n\t\t\t\t\t\t<details id=\"e-n-accordion-item-4804\" class=\"e-n-accordion-item\" >\n\t\t\t\t<summary class=\"e-n-accordion-item-title\" data-accordion-index=\"5\" tabindex=\"-1\" aria-expanded=\"false\" aria-controls=\"e-n-accordion-item-4804\" >\n\t\t\t\t\t<span class='e-n-accordion-item-title-header'><h3 class=\"e-n-accordion-item-title-text\"> Can I swap RK3588 for RK3588S on the same carrier board design? <\/h3><\/span>\n\t\t\t\t\t\t\t<span class='e-n-accordion-item-title-icon'>\n\t\t\t<span class='e-opened' ><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-minus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h384c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t\t<span class='e-closed'><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-plus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H272V64c0-17.67-14.33-32-32-32h-32c-17.67 0-32 14.33-32 32v144H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h144v144c0 17.67 14.33 32 32 32h32c17.67 0 32-14.33 32-32V304h144c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t<\/span>\n\n\t\t\t\t\t\t<\/summary>\n\t\t\t\t<div role=\"region\" aria-labelledby=\"e-n-accordion-item-4804\" class=\"elementor-element elementor-element-e4c3105 e-con-full e-flex e-con e-child\" data-id=\"e4c3105\" data-element_type=\"container\" data-settings=\"{&quot;jet_parallax_layout_list&quot;:[]}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-0c93b4b elementor-widget elementor-widget-text-editor\" data-id=\"0c93b4b\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Sometimes, but only if your original schematic avoided RK3588-exclusive pins (extra PCIe lanes, SATA, additional CSI lanes) and followed Rockchip&#8217;s recommended reference design closely. Rockchip publishes a pin compatibility matrix between the two packages \u2014 always verify against this official documentation for your specific board revision rather than assuming compatibility, since unintentional pull-up\/pull-down states on excluded pins can cause boot or peripheral issues.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/details>\n\t\t\t\t\t\t<details id=\"e-n-accordion-item-4805\" class=\"e-n-accordion-item\" >\n\t\t\t\t<summary class=\"e-n-accordion-item-title\" data-accordion-index=\"6\" tabindex=\"-1\" aria-expanded=\"false\" aria-controls=\"e-n-accordion-item-4805\" >\n\t\t\t\t\t<span class='e-n-accordion-item-title-header'><h3 class=\"e-n-accordion-item-title-text\"> Is RK3588S cheaper than RK3588? <\/h3><\/span>\n\t\t\t\t\t\t\t<span class='e-n-accordion-item-title-icon'>\n\t\t\t<span class='e-opened' ><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-minus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h384c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t\t<span class='e-closed'><svg aria-hidden=\"true\" class=\"e-font-icon-svg e-fas-plus\" viewbox=\"0 0 448 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M416 208H272V64c0-17.67-14.33-32-32-32h-32c-17.67 0-32 14.33-32 32v144H32c-17.67 0-32 14.33-32 32v32c0 17.67 14.33 32 32 32h144v144c0 17.67 14.33 32 32 32h32c17.67 0 32-14.33 32-32V304h144c17.67 0 32-14.33 32-32v-32c0-17.67-14.33-32-32-32z\"><\/path><\/svg><\/span>\n\t\t<\/span>\n\n\t\t\t\t\t\t<\/summary>\n\t\t\t\t<div role=\"region\" aria-labelledby=\"e-n-accordion-item-4805\" class=\"elementor-element elementor-element-c022624 e-con-full e-flex e-con e-child\" data-id=\"c022624\" data-element_type=\"container\" data-settings=\"{&quot;jet_parallax_layout_list&quot;:[]}\">\n\t\t\t\t<div class=\"elementor-element elementor-element-a39baff elementor-widget elementor-widget-text-editor\" data-id=\"a39baff\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Yes, both at the chip level and at the finished board level. The smaller package, reduced I\/O, and lower maximum memory configuration reduce both silicon cost and board-level BOM (fewer high-speed traces, smaller PCB area, fewer connectors). In our experience supplying both board types, RK3588S-based boards typically run 15-25% lower per-unit cost than equivalent RK3588 boards at the same production volume, depending on the specific memory and storage configuration chosen.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/details>\n\t\t\t\t\t<\/div>\n\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-c5d6f22 elementor-widget-divider--view-line elementor-widget elementor-widget-divider\" data-id=\"c5d6f22\" data-element_type=\"widget\" data-widget_type=\"divider.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t<div class=\"elementor-divider\">\n\t\t\t<span class=\"elementor-divider-separator\">\n\t\t\t\t\t\t<\/span>\n\t\t<\/div>\n\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-32d1c32 elementor-widget elementor-widget-text-editor\" data-id=\"32d1c32\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>Sources &amp; References<\/p><ol><li><a href=\"https:\/\/rockchips.net\/rk3588-vs-rk3588s-in-depth-technical-comparison\/\" target=\"_blank\" rel=\"noopener noreferrer\">RK3588 vs RK3588S: In-Depth Technical Comparison \u2014 Rockchips.net<\/a><\/li><li><a href=\"https:\/\/www.indurock.com\/rk3588-vs-rk3588s-key-differences-performance-benchmarks-and-buying-guide\/\" target=\"_blank\" rel=\"noopener noreferrer\">RK3588 vs RK3588S: Key Differences, Performance Benchmarks, and Buying Guide \u2014 INDUROCK<\/a><\/li><li><a href=\"https:\/\/github.com\/rockchip-linux\/rknn-toolkit2\" target=\"_blank\" rel=\"noopener noreferrer\">RKNN-Toolkit2 \u2014 Rockchip NPU Inference SDK \u2014 GitHub<\/a><\/li><\/ol>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>","protected":false},"excerpt":{"rendered":"<p>Short answer: The RK3588 vs RK3588S question confuses more buyers than any other Rockchip decision, because the two chips share nearly identical CPU, GPU, and NPU performance \u2014 the real difference is package size, memory ceiling, and I\/O count.
